Rigor, Precision, and Redundancy:

How Data Makes a Difference

With so many technological advances in the building industry, why do even the most carefully planned, high-end construction projeccts fail to address the long-term integrity of hte building envelope? Blame it on insufficient testing. Current industry standards for water and air barriers are simply not up to snuff, failing to take into account: 1) the importance of resilience and durabililty in an increasingly green industry; and 2) the truly relentless nature of the elemnts. Water and air share a determination to enter by teh tiniest fissures, and to exploit those breaches patiently, over decades.
